Hydraulic quick coupler for aluminium alloy pipeline
Technical field
This utility model belongs to aluminium alloy pipe line parts technical field, especially relates to a kind of hydraulic quick coupler for aluminium alloy pipeline.
Background technology
Hydraulic quick coupler, as a kind of common industrial products accessory, can realize quickly connecting and separating of pipe joint owing to it is not usually required to use instrument, be widely used in the fields such as machine-building, building, metallurgy, chemical industry.The hydraulic quick coupler of existing structure, utilizes operation set in axial sliding to promote the ball arranged within a fitting so that it is to spill joint ball hole, complete the installation of pipe joint and instrument.The hydraulic quick coupler of this structure exists when pipe joint is installed with instrument and there is the shortcoming rocking gap, is unfavorable for the accurate of instrument and steady operation, and the air-tightness of pipe joint simultaneously is poor.

This utility model has the advantage that and has the benefit effect that
1, this utility model is for the hydraulic quick coupler of aluminium alloy pipeline, the fastening nut of described pipe joint carries out in threaded process on bend pipe connection housing, each part being arranged in bend pipe connection housing can be fastened by the press section of fastening nut, make plastics spacer, with plastics back-up ring, the O-shaped rubber ring being arranged on centre be carried out Bidirectional-squeezing, O-shaped rubber ring not only achieves transverse shear stress under the combined effect with plastics spacer of the plastics back-up ring, also achieving longitudinal extruding, air-tightness is good.
2, this utility model is for the hydraulic quick coupler of aluminium alloy pipeline, described instrument steps up assembly and is stepped up ring and second by mutually fasten first and step up ring and form, described first steps up ring and the second two ends stepping up ring are attached respectively through connecting bolt, simple in construction, easy to operate.
3, this utility model is for the hydraulic quick coupler of aluminium alloy pipeline, connect in housing at bend pipe and two layers of plastic back-up ring and two-layer O-shaped rubber ring are set, two layers of plastic back-up ring and two-layer O-shaped rubber ring interval are arranged, O-shaped rubber ring under the effect of plastics back-up ring can uniform stressed, sealing effectiveness is better.
4, this utility model is for the hydraulic quick coupler of aluminium alloy pipeline, when fastening nut fastens on connection housing, described plastics spacer extruding metal collar, the cat's paw of described metal collar is subject under the common squeezing action of plastics back-up ring and plastic clamp ring to contract inwards, such cat's paw tightly will bite connected pipe, playing the effect of fixing connected pipe, pipeline connects more firm.

Detailed description of the invention
Below in conjunction with accompanying drawing, specific embodiment of the utility model is elaborated.
As shown in Figure 1-2, this utility model is for the hydraulic quick coupler of aluminium alloy pipeline, assembly is stepped up including pipe joint and the instrument that is connected with described pipe joint, described pipe joint includes bend pipe and connects housing 1 and be set in the fastening nut 2 on described bend pipe connection housing 1, is disposed with first plastics back-up ring the 3, first O-shaped rubber ring the 4, second plastics back-up ring the 5, second O-shaped rubber ring 6, plastics spacer 7, metal collar 8 and plastic clamp ring 9 from inside to outside in described bend pipe connection housing 1.Described instrument steps up assembly and includes the first of mutually fastening and step up ring 10 and second and step up ring 11, and described first steps up ring 10 and second and step up the two ends of ring 11 and be attached respectively through connecting bolt 12.Described first steps up ring 10 is connected housing 1 and is connected with described bend pipe, step up ring 10 is provided with described first and be connected the first through hole 13 that housing 1 is connected with described bend pipe, step up ring 11 is provided with second through hole 14 corresponding with described first through hole 13 described second.
As it is shown on figure 3, some cat's paws 802 that described metal collar 8 includes snap ring 801 and ring is located on described snap ring 801 to extend to the direction of described plastics spacer 7.
As illustrated in figures 4-5, described plastic clamp ring 9 includes collar base 901, be arranged on described collar base 901 collar body 902 and the some blade tooths 903 being arranged on described collar body 902 to extend to the direction of described fastening nut 2, be provided with U-shaped breach 904 between adjacent blade tooth 903, described blade tooth 903 be provided externally with blade tooth fillet surface 905.
As shown in fig. 6-7, described plastics spacer 7 includes spacer base 701 and is arranged on the boss 702 on described spacer base 701, described boss 702 is provided with deck 703, described snap ring 801 and described collar base 901 are arranged in described deck 703, described boss 702 be provided externally with boss fillet surface 704.The internal diameter of described spacer base 701 passes through conical surface transition less than the inwall of the internal diameter of described boss 702, the inwall of described spacer base 701 and described boss 702.
As shown in Figure 8, described fastening nut 2 is made up of threaded portion 201 and press section 202, and the inwall of described threaded portion 201 is provided with female thread, and the diameter of described press section 202 from inside to outside successively decreases gradually.
As shown in Figure 9, described bend pipe connects the inwall of housing 1 and is provided with a circle pipeline card dress boss 101, being provided with a circle pipeline card dress raised line 102 in the internal backplane that described bend pipe connects housing 1, the height of described pipeline card dress boss 101 is equal with the height that described pipeline card fills raised line 102.Described bend pipe connects the outer wall of housing 1 and is provided with the external screw thread 103 suitable with the female thread of described fastening nut 2, is additionally provided with a circle and limits the spacing preiection 104 of described fastening nut 2 position on the outer wall that described bend pipe connects housing 1.
